Chelsea's Thibault Courtois ADVISES Spurs keeper Hugo Lloris over Man Utd move
CHELSEA'S Thibaut Courtois has admitted his respect for Tottenham keeper Hugo Lloris but says he doesn't know whether he should join Manchester United.

Lloris wants to play in the Champions League and has been linked with United if David De Gea joins Real Madrid this summer.
Spurs remain keen to keep hold of the French international but the 28-year-old has refused to rule out a move away.

Talking about Lloris' future, Courtois said: "Does Hugo Lloris need to go to Manchester United? It's not for me to say.
"He's a great goalkeeper who saves a lot of points for Tottenham.
"I respect him a lot. I always look at what colleagues are doing and try to steal their good stuff to keep progressing while maintaining our own styles."

Earlier this week Jan Vertonghen pleaded with Lloris to stay at White Hart Lane, saying:"He's a great guy, great captain, great goalkeeper and a brilliant player for us. He's the captain, very important and this season he was one of our best players.
"He's been outstanding for us and if you want to continue growing as a club you have to keep your best players and Hugo is one of them.
"I hope Tottenham can keep him. It will be a sign for everyone next year that we want to compete in the Premier League."
